2. The Types of Licenses Available
Below is a table summarizing the various types of driver's licenses readily available in Sweden:
| License Category | Car Type | Minimum Age |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|
| AM | Mopeds and light quadbikes | 15 | No previous driving experience required. |
| A1 | Light motorbikes (as much as 125cc) | 16 | Must pass theory and practical tests. |
| A2 | Medium motorcycles (as much as 400cc) | 18 | Needs A1 for at least 2 years. |
| A | Heavy motorcycles | 24 (or 20 with A2 for 2 years) | Direct access readily available. |
| B | Automobile | 18 | Most typical license type. |
| C | Heavy trucks | 21 | Needs medical evaluation. |
| D | Buses | 24 | May need unique training. |
3. Actions to Obtain a Driver's License
The process for acquiring a Swedish motorist's license can be divided into numerous key stages:
3.1. Obtaining a Learner's Permit
Before starting the journey to obtain a chauffeur's license, one need to apply for a learner's permit. Here's how to do it:
- Eligibility: Be of minimum age for selected license classification.
- Identity Verification: Provide valid identification like a passport or national ID.
- Application: An application can be done online through the Transport Agency's site or in individual at designated workplaces.
3.2. Completing Mandatory Driver Education
Taking part in an instructional course is necessary for aspiring drivers. The essential components include:
- Theory Classes: Covering traffic rules, indications, and safe driving practices.
- Driving Lessons: Practical driving sessions with licensed trainers.
- Risk Training: Mandatory training focusing on security and threat awareness.
3.3. Practical and Theoretical Tests
When the student has actually completed the necessary education:
- Theory Test: A computer-based test assessing traffic rules and regulations.
- Practical Test: An on-road assessment showing the capability to operate an automobile securely and follow traffic laws.

5. Expenses Associated with Obtaining a Driver's License
The total cost of getting a driver's license in Sweden differs depending on the license classification and other aspects. Below is a cost breakdown for a basic "B" license:
| Expense Category | Cost (SEK) |
|---|---|
| Learner's Permit Application Fee | 150-300 |
| Motorist Education Course | 5,000-15,000 |
| Theoretical Test Fee | 325 |
| Dry Run Fee | 1,200-2,500 |
| Additional Driving Lessons (optional) | 1,000-1,500 per hour |
| Total Estimated Total | 7,000-25,000 |
Keep in mind: Costs can vary based on the driving school and other factors.
6.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. Can I use my foreign motorist's license in Sweden?
Yes, you can utilize a valid foreign driver's license for driving in Sweden for approximately one year. After that, conversion to a Swedish license is needed.
2. Exist any exemptions for the theory test?
People with certain foreign licenses may be exempt from taking the theory test, depending upon reciprocal agreements in between Sweden and other nations.
3. What happens if I stop working the driving test?
Stopping working the driving test will need you to wait a specific period before retaking it. Normally, you can try to retake the test multiple times.
4. Do I need to take a medical examination?
Medical checkups are normally required for particular classifications, such as truck and bus licenses.
5. Can I discover to drive without a student's permit?
No, getting a learner's permit is the primary step needed before undergoing driving lessons or practice.
